Jackson Square, Boston, MA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jackson Square?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jackson Square Studio Apartments | $2,831 | $1,865 | $10,000+ |
Jackson Square 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,728 | $1,510 | $6,678 |
| Jackson Square 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,420 | $1,812 | $10,000+ |
| Jackson Square 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,922 | $3,557 | $6,883 |
| Jackson Square 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,866 | $3,511 | $4,059 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Jackson Square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Jackson Square with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Jackson Square is at Queen Annes listed at $2,092.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Jackson Square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Jackson Square is $2,728.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Jackson Square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Jackson Square is a 807 square feet unit starting from $2,548 at The Ledges.
What is the average size for Jackson Square 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Jackson Square is currently 625 sq ft.
